Introduction to Electricity and Production Line Wiring: Week 1 Practical Course
Thu, 16 Apr 2026, 07:00–15:30 GMT-5
This practical course provides operators with hands-on experience in production line wiring, focusing on wiring techniques for machinery and control panels, including cable types, termination methods, and the installation of protection devices like fuses and circuit breakers. Participants will master the importance of following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and complete mandatory LOTO (Lockout/Tagout) and SOP training to ensure safety and quality standards. The session covers specific practical skills in fan wiring and the use of essential test equipment, such as multimeters, for measuring voltage, current, and resistance. Through real-world simulation exercises, team members will build and test production boards to gain the confidence and competence needed for our operations.
Modules Covered:
- LOTO
- SOP
- Wiring Components
- Fan Wiring
